What Ingredients are in a Gigli?
The Gigli's precise recipe can vary slightly depending on the bartender, but it typically includes a combination of:
- Gin or Vodka: This forms the base spirit of the drink.
- Aperol or Campari: Provides a bitter, slightly sweet note.
- Fresh Lime Juice: Offers a tartness that balances the sweetness.
- Prosecco or Sparkling Wine: Adds a bubbly, effervescent quality.
- Simple Syrup or Sugar: Adjusts the sweetness to your preference.
Some variations might include other ingredients such as herbs or fruits for a unique twist.
